Multivac, will be demonstrating a range of chamber machines which can be used to pack and seal a wide variety of food products. These include fresh or processed meats, cheese, fruit and vegetables, soups, sauces and ready meals. The array of machines ranges from compact table top models to larger, free standing models.

Foodstuffs are packed in film pouches, either in a vacuum or in a modified atmosphere. A hermetic seal ensures total hygiene and prevents cross contamination.

This means that seasonal produce can be bulk bought in greater volumes and fresh ingredients can be portioned and chilled for future use.

Hot chefs on show

Mohammed Aslam from the Aagrah chain of restaurants will be one of the star attractions at this year's cookery demonstration theatre when he will be tempting the crowd with Kashmiri dishes. A past winner of the International Indian Chef of the Year competition, his chain of restaurants also won the Booker Prize for Excellence.

Sponsored by British Meat, the cookery theatre will be demonstrating all kinds of ethnic cuisine.

Terry Tan from Yum Yum Thai Restaurant will be demonstrating Thai vegetable carving, while Orlando Satchell will be cooking Nouvelle Caribbean (also the name of his restaurant). He describes his style of cooking as: "A concept that morphs the colour, excitement and rich favours of the Caribbean with the flair and presentaion of high calibre French cuisine."

Other chefs who will be giving demonstrations include: Chef Wan, Malaysian Airlines; Matab Miah, Vujon Restaurants; Mansoor Ahmed, Tabaq Restaurant Kashmiri; Tony O'Reilly from British Meat and Robert Reuello, Shogun Teppan-Yaki.
